+// Specializations for narrow characters; lets us avoid the nuisance of
+// widening.
+_STLP_OPERATOR_SPEC
+basic_ostream<char, char_traits<char> >& _STLP_CALL
+operator<< (basic_ostream<char, char_traits<char> >& __os, const complex<float>& __z)
+{
+  return __os << '(' << (double)__z.real() << ',' << (double)__z.imag() << ')';
+}
+
+_STLP_OPERATOR_SPEC
+basic_ostream<char, char_traits<char> >& _STLP_CALL
+operator<< (basic_ostream<char, char_traits<char> >& __os, const complex<double>& __z)
+{
+  return __os << '(' << __z.real() << ',' << __z.imag() << ')';
+}
+
+#ifndef _STLP_NO_LONG_DOUBLE
+_STLP_OPERATOR_SPEC
+basic_ostream<char, char_traits<char> >& _STLP_CALL
+operator<< (basic_ostream<char, char_traits<char> >& __os, const complex<long double>& __z)
+{
+  return __os << '(' << __z.real() << ',' << __z.imag() << ')';
+}
+#endif
+
+// Specialization for narrow characters; lets us avoid widen.
+_STLP_OPERATOR_SPEC
+basic_istream<char, char_traits<char> >& _STLP_CALL
+operator>>(basic_istream<char, char_traits<char> >& __is, complex<float>& __z)
+{
+  float  __re = 0;
+  float  __im = 0;
+
+  char __c;
+
+  __is >> __c;
+  if (__c == '(') {
+    __is >> __re >> __c;
+    if (__c == ',')
+      __is >> __im >> __c;
+    if (__c != ')')
+      __is.setstate(ios_base::failbit);
+  }
+  else {
+    __is.putback(__c);
+    __is >> __re;
+  }
+
+  if (__is)
+    __z = complex<float>(__re, __im);
+  return __is;
+}
